Transaction 5ef79c87f80171c4d995f70a1ca780dce17c3951d95607a3f63ca9be32f73a42
1 Input
1 Output
-
5ef79c87f80171c4d995f70a1ca780dce17c3951d95607a3f63ca9be32f73a42:0
- value
- 1812662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d03ecb29ad5ac204b9af61ef18a5687d16eeb5c OP_EQUAL
- address
- 35o32rxTsfZoTsTCZYFn63GCGrZNNMdfrT